新型席夫碱基杯[4]芳烃-壳聚糖衍生物的合成及其对金属离子的吸附性能 被引量:1

Synthesis and Adsorption Properties for Metal Cationsof a Novel Schiff-based Calix[4]arene-Chitosan

摘要 交替利用微波、超声技术使杯[4]芳烃-1,3-二醛衍生物与预处理的壳聚糖发生缩合反应,合成了新的席夫碱基杯[4]芳烃-壳聚糖衍生物(4),其结构经IR和SEM表征。离子吸附实验表明,4对金属离子具有良好的吸附能力。 A novel Schiff-based calix [ 4 ] arene - chitosan (4) was synthesized by condensation of calix[4] arene 1,3-dialdehyde derivative with pretreated chitosan using microwave and ultrasonic technology alternately. The structure was characterized by IR and SEM. The cation adsorption experiment showed that 4 exhibited excellent adsorption abilities for metal cations.
